Transaction 279783055562e768bfee780da3c159dcedb10bbc9a3ec493d4c951deaf0dfdcc
1 Input
1 Output
-
279783055562e768bfee780da3c159dcedb10bbc9a3ec493d4c951deaf0dfdcc:0
- value
- 8707522
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9c44e9acd7daee58b21339da10ae0e057d7efd3 OP_EQUAL
- address
- 3QTfLxmwwjNoZ5JPQbHW6WhAwcvaa4H7Gh